Bill Summary

RELATING TO PUBLIC FUNDS FOR GENDER TRANSITION; AMENDING TITLE 18, IDAHO CODE, BY THE ADDITION OF A NEW CHAPTER 89, TITLE 18, IDAHO CODE, TO ESTABLISH PROVISIONS PROHIBITING THE USE OF PUBLIC FUNDS FOR GENDER TRANSITION PROCEDURES; AMENDING CHAPTER 2, TITLE 56, IDAHO CODE, BY THE ADDITION OF A NEW SECTION 56-270, IDAHO CODE, TO ESTABLISH PROVISIONS PROHIBITING THE USE OF PUBLIC FUNDS FOR GENDER TRANSITION PROCEDURES; PROVIDING SEVERABILITY; AND DECLARING AN EMERGENCY A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E.

AI Summary

This bill prohibits the use of public funds, including Medicaid, for gender transition procedures, except for certain medically necessary interventions. It also prohibits state property, facilities, or buildings from being used for such procedures and makes any intentional violation a misdemeanor. The bill defines "gender transition procedures" based on a separate section of Idaho code and provides an effective date of July 1, 2024.
